Keybase on Android kills my battery

Description
I've just started trying Keybase in Android. While chatting my battery was losing 1 percentual point every 2min, while not chatting the battery usage was also high.
Now I believe making everything in the same app is not a good idea. There should be an app just for the chat, and you should thrive to make it as lean as WhatsApp and Riot. KBFS on Android should be another app and so on.
These are my humble thoughts and requests.
